Cindy MacKenzie, STEM Advantage

Cindy MacKenzie,
Vice President and Co-Founder,
STEM Advantage

Cindy McKenzie recently retired as the CIO for Curaleaf, Inc. and is currently dedicated to non-
profit board roles focused on STEM. At Curaleaf, she led a multi-year transformation program
implementing enterprise-wide solutions including a finance and operations ERP, a customer
engagement program including a loyalty program, a customer ecommerce site and a mobile app,
and a Retail POS system. Cindy has over 25 years’ experience in IT leadership roles across diverse
industries including Media and Entertainment, Engineering, Financial Services and Cannabis. She
was previously the CIO for Deluxe Entertainment, which was the largest global post-production
and creative studio, where she was responsible for IT globally.

Cindy is currently serving as VP and Co-Founder of STEM Advantage which is a non-profit which
provides scholarships, internships and mentors to women and underserved communities in
STEM majors. She is also VP for the Society of Information Management (SIM) National
Foundation and Co-Director of National Programs for SIM NY.

Cindy has won a number of awards including Computerworld’s Premier 100 IT Leaders, SIM
Leader of the Year, the Advanced Imaging Society’s Distinguished Leadership Award and the
WITH 2017 Technology Leadership Award
